Runbook: Linkpath deep-link routing (release manager copy)

Before promoting a release, verify the routing manifest version matches the mobile build number exactly; a mismatch sends campaign links to the web fallback. Regenerate the manifest with `linkpath gen --env prod`, then upload it. The uploader authenticates using the signing secret set on the next line.

sealed setting: LEDGER_TOKEN20=6148d35bbb480b0ab79e

Alert: PoolSaturation-Critical fires when the Quillbase connection pool in the Fernwick order service exceeds 90% utilization for five consecutive minutes. This usually indicates leaked connections from the batch reconciliation job rather than genuine load. Check active session counts before scaling; restarting the pool manager clears stale handles in most cases. Historical incidents are logged in the Fernwick ops journal. For questions about pool sizing defaults, reach the platform persistence team here.

billing contact of bawep-tajeg = tamath.silion.fraok@olvarqsoft.local

## Gatepulse Turnstile Counter — Plugin Notes

Plugin authors integrating with the Gatepulse counter at Harrowfield Stadium should poll the aggregate endpoint rather than individual lanes, since lane sensors debounce independently. Counts reconcile every thirty seconds, and plugins must tolerate brief negative deltas during reconciliation. The counter service reads the following configuration at startup, shown here in full.

deployment values, yafof-fajeg:
[eliox]
host = eliox.nelvrocorp.internal
user = eliox_svc
database = eliox_prod

Alert: STALE-CACHE-RECUR. This fires when Bramblewick's catalog cache serves entries older than 20 minutes — the same failure mode from the March postmortem. Usually the invalidation worker has silently crashed; restart it and confirm freshness metrics recover. If it re-fires within an hour, don't loop — there's a deeper replication lag issue, and you should email the caching lead.

pager mailbox: lamius@norvagrid.corp